The Benefits of Playing at Local Casinos Versus International Ones

When deciding where to play casino games, many players weigh the advantages of local casinos against the appeal of international ones. Local casinos often provide a more personalized experience, catering to the tastes and preferences of their immediate community. This can create a sense of familiarity and comfort that large international establishments may lack. Additionally, local casinos tend to contribute more directly to the local economy, supporting jobs and regional growth.

From a general perspective, local casinos typically offer easier access, eliminating the need for extensive travel and allowing players to enjoy their favorite games close to home. They also often maintain a strong focus on customer service, as a close-knit patron base means reputation and word-of-mouth are crucial for success. Meanwhile, international casinos might boast broader game selections and larger jackpots but can feel impersonal or overwhelming for some players.
